Radical changes heading F1's way with 1000bhp engines

Formula 1 could look very different in 2017 if the sport can agree on new regulations governing downforce, fuel, tyres and engines. A meeting was held this week in Geneva involving the FIA, F1's engine manufacturers and team representatives. On the agenda was ways to reverse the declining interest in the sport by making the cars harder to drive. The key solution, and one put forward by F1's Strategy Group and Power Unit Working Group (PUWG), is to increase horsepower from the present 800bhp to more than 1000bhp.
